:root{--ink: #050807;--void: #080d0b;--panel: rgba(12, 20, 17, .74);--line: rgba(234, 255, 240, .13);--text: #f5fff7;--muted: #9db0a6;--green: #23f083;--red: #ff3e59;--gold: #f3c86a;--aqua: #4be0d0;--paper: #f4f0e5;--shadow: 0 40px 120px rgba(0, 0, 0, .36);font-family:Inter,Aptos,Segoe UI,system-ui,sans-serif;color:var(--text);background:var(--void)}*{box-sizing:border-box}html{scroll-behavior:smooth;overflow-x:hidden}body{margin:0;min-width:320px;overflow-x:hidden;background:radial-gradient(circle at 18% 0%,rgba(255,62,89,.16),transparent 28%),radial-gradient(circle at 82% 5%,rgba(35,240,131,.16),transparent 26%),linear-gradient(180deg,#050807,#09100d 48%,#0b120f)}body:before{position:fixed;top:0;right:0;bottom:0;left:0;z-index:-2;content:"";background-image:linear-gradient(rgba(245,255,247,.045) 1px,transparent 1px),linear-gradient(90deg,rgba(245,255,247,.045) 1px,transparent 1px);background-size:72px 72px;-webkit-mask-image:linear-gradient(to bottom,black,transparent 76%);mask-image:linear-gradient(to bottom,black,transparent 76%)}a{color:inherit;text-decoration:none}button,input,textarea{font:inherit}.site-header{position:fixed;z-index:80;top:18px;left:50%;width:min(1160px,calc(100% - 32px));height:70px;display:flex;align-items:center;gap:22px;padding:9px 10px 9px 12px;border:1px solid rgba(245,255,247,.16);border-radius:8px;background:#080d0b94;box-shadow:var(--shadow);-webkit-backdrop-filter:blur(26px) saturate(1.4);backdrop-filter:blur(26px) saturate(1.4);transform:translate(-50%)}.brand{display:flex;align-items:center;gap:12px;min-width:300px}.brand-mark,.footer-mark{width:46px;height:46px;display:inline-flex;align-items:center;justify-content:center;border:1px solid rgba(245,255,247,.18);border-radius:8px;color:var(--ink);background:linear-gradient(135deg,#ffffffb8,#ffffff42),linear-gradient(135deg,var(--green),var(--gold),var(--red));font-size:.82rem;font-weight:850;box-shadow:0 16px 44px #23f08338}.brand-text{display:grid;gap:2px}.brand strong{font-size:.98rem;font-weight:760}.brand small{color:var(--muted);font-size:.72rem;font-weight:650}.desktop-nav{display:flex;gap:22px;margin-left:auto;color:#f5fff7bd;font-size:.78rem;font-weight:750;letter-spacing:.08em;text-transform:uppercase}.desktop-nav a{transition:color .2s ease}.desktop-nav a:hover{color:var(--green)}.nav-cta,.primary-button,.secondary-button,.mobile-cta{min-height:48px;display:inline-flex;align-items:center;justify-content:center;gap:10px;border-radius:8px;font-weight:780}.nav-cta,.primary-button,.mobile-cta{border:0;color:var(--ink);background:linear-gradient(135deg,var(--green),#d3ff7c);box-shadow:0 20px 50px #23f0833d}.nav-cta{padding:0 18px}.primary-button{padding:0 24px}.secondary-button{padding:0 24px;color:var(--text);border:1px solid rgba(245,255,247,.24);background:#f5fff712;-webkit-backdrop-filter:blur(18px);backdrop-filter:blur(18px)}.icon-button{width:44px;height:44px;display:none;align-items:center;justify-content:center;border:1px solid rgba(245,255,247,.18);border-radius:8px;color:var(--text);background:#f5fff714}.mobile-panel{position:fixed;inset:0 0 0 auto;width:min(360px,88vw);display:flex;flex-direction:column;gap:18px;padding:86px 28px 34px;background:#050807f5;box-shadow:-24px 0 80px #00000057}.mobile-panel a{font-size:1.08rem;font-weight:780}.close-button{position:absolute;top:20px;right:20px}.hero{position:relative;min-height:100vh;overflow:clip;display:grid;align-content:center;padding:124px 24px 42px;isolation:isolate}.hero:before{position:absolute;top:0;right:0;bottom:0;left:0;z-index:-2;content:"";background:radial-gradient(circle at 50% 46%,rgba(35,240,131,.2),transparent 24%),radial-gradient(circle at 62% 42%,rgba(255,62,89,.18),transparent 20%),linear-gradient(180deg,#05080733,#050807 88%)}.hero-scene{position:absolute;inset:4% 0 auto 0;z-index:-1;width:100%;height:78%;opacity:.84}.mobile-aurora{position:absolute;inset:80px 0 auto 0;z-index:-1;height:360px;background:radial-gradient(circle at 30% 40%,rgba(35,240,131,.34),transparent 32%),radial-gradient(circle at 72% 48%,rgba(255,62,89,.24),transparent 30%);filter:blur(28px)}.hero-content{width:min(1040px,100%);margin:0 auto;text-align:center;transform:translateY(calc(var(--scroll, 0) * -130px))}.eyebrow,.section-kicker{display:inline-flex;align-items:center;gap:9px;margin:0 0 18px;color:var(--green);font-size:.76rem;font-weight:820;letter-spacing:.14em;text-transform:uppercase}.hero h1{max-width:1100px;margin:0 auto;color:#fffdf2;font-size:clamp(3.65rem,8.8vw,9.3rem);font-weight:780;line-height:.82;letter-spacing:0;text-wrap:balance}.hero p{max-width:760px;margin:28px auto 0;color:#f5fff7b8;font-size:clamp(1.04rem,1.24vw,1.28rem);line-height:1.72}.hero-actions{display:flex;justify-content:center;gap:14px;flex-wrap:wrap;margin-top:34px}.hero-hud{position:absolute;top:0;right:0;bottom:0;left:0;width:min(1180px,calc(100% - 48px));margin-inline:auto;pointer-events:none;perspective:1300px}.hud-card{position:absolute;width:208px;min-height:138px;padding:18px;border:1px solid rgba(245,255,247,.16);border-radius:8px;background:linear-gradient(145deg,#f5fff729,#f5fff70a),#080d0bb3;box-shadow:var(--shadow);-webkit-backdrop-filter:blur(18px);backdrop-filter:blur(18px);transform-style:preserve-3d;animation:floatCard 7s ease-in-out infinite}.hud-card:after{position:absolute;top:14px;right:14px;bottom:14px;left:14px;content:"";border-radius:8px;background:repeating-linear-gradient(90deg,rgba(245,255,247,.1) 0 1px,transparent 1px 20px);transform:translateZ(-22px)}.hud-card span,.hud-card small{display:block;color:#f5fff794;font-size:.72rem;font-weight:820;letter-spacing:.1em;text-transform:uppercase}.hud-card strong{display:block;margin:14px 0 6px;font-size:2rem}.hud-left{top:32%;left:0;transform:rotateY(20deg) rotateX(5deg)}.hud-right{top:28%;right:0;animation-delay:-2s;transform:rotateY(-20deg) rotateX(5deg)}.hud-bottom{right:16%;bottom:25%;animation-delay:-4s;transform:rotateY(-12deg) rotateX(-7deg)}@keyframes floatCard{0%,to{margin-top:0}50%{margin-top:-16px}}.stat-rail{width:min(1120px,100%);display:grid;grid-template-columns:repeat(4,minmax(0,1fr));gap:1px;margin:42px auto 0;padding:1px;border:1px solid rgba(245,255,247,.14);border-radius:8px;background:#f5fff71f;box-shadow:var(--shadow);transform:translateY(calc(var(--scroll, 0) * -70px)) rotateX(calc(var(--scroll, 0) * 10deg));transform-style:preserve-3d}.stat-tile{min-height:126px;padding:24px;border-radius:8px;background:#0d1813c7}.stat-tile strong{display:block;color:#fffdf2;font-size:clamp(2rem,3vw,3.2rem);line-height:1}.stat-tile span{display:block;margin-top:12px;color:#f5fff794}.section{position:relative;width:min(1180px,calc(100% - 44px));margin:0 auto;padding:128px 0;color:var(--text);perspective:1400px;isolation:isolate}.section-heading{max-width:860px;margin-bottom:46px}.section-heading.narrow{max-width:980px}.section h2{margin:0;color:#fffdf2;font-size:clamp(2.8rem,5.7vw,6.2rem);font-weight:760;line-height:.92;text-wrap:balance}.section-heading p,.sector-copy p{color:#f5fff7ad;font-size:1.05rem;line-height:1.76}.studio-card p,.system-card p,.process-step p,.proof-card p,.contact-copy p{color:#5a665f;font-size:1.05rem;line-height:1.76}.studio-stage,.systems-grid,.sector-stage,.scroll-lab,.proof-grid,.contact-shell{transform-style:preserve-3d}.studio-stage{position:relative;display:grid;grid-template-columns:repeat(3,minmax(0,1fr));gap:16px;min-height:480px;align-items:end}.orbital-model{position:absolute;top:0;right:0;bottom:0;left:0;display:grid;place-items:center;transform:rotateX(62deg) rotate(-24deg) translateZ(-70px);pointer-events:none}.orbital-model span{position:absolute;width:min(62vw,700px);aspect-ratio:1;border:1px solid rgba(5,8,7,.12);border-radius:50%}.orbital-model span:nth-child(2){width:min(46vw,520px);border-color:#23f0834d}.orbital-model span:nth-child(3){width:min(30vw,340px);border-color:#ff3e5947}.orbital-model i{width:180px;aspect-ratio:1;border-radius:8px;background:linear-gradient(135deg,#23f08357,#ff3e593d);box-shadow:0 36px 100px #23f0832e;transform:rotate(45deg)}.studio-card,.system-card,.process-step,.proof-card,.contact-shell{border:1px solid rgba(5,8,7,.1);border-radius:8px;background:linear-gradient(145deg,#ffffffdb,#ffffff7a),#ffffff8a;box-shadow:0 30px 90px #0508071a;-webkit-backdrop-filter:blur(18px);backdrop-filter:blur(18px)}.studio-card{min-height:300px;padding:32px;transform:rotateY(-9deg) rotateX(4deg) translateZ(34px)}.studio-card.raised{align-self:start;transform:translateY(-58px) translateZ(90px)}.studio-card:nth-of-type(4){transform:rotateY(9deg) rotateX(4deg) translateZ(34px)}.studio-card h3,.system-card h3,.process-step h3,.proof-card h3{margin:0;color:var(--ink);font-size:1.38rem}.systems-grid{display:grid;grid-template-columns:repeat(6,minmax(0,1fr));gap:14px}.system-card{position:relative;grid-column:span 2;min-height:300px;overflow:hidden;padding:30px;transform:translateZ(calc(var(--i) * 10px)) rotateX(3deg);transition:transform .28s ease}.system-card:nth-child(1),.system-card:nth-child(6){grid-column:span 3}.system-card:hover{transform:translateY(-12px) translateZ(90px) rotateX(6deg)}.system-card:after,.proof-card:after,.process-step:after{position:absolute;right:-60px;bottom:-70px;width:180px;height:180px;content:"";background:conic-gradient(from 120deg,#23f08347,#ff3e5924,#f3c86a4d,#23f08347);transform:rotateX(62deg) rotate(35deg)}.system-card span,.proof-card span{display:inline-flex;margin-bottom:36px;color:var(--red);font-weight:820}.sector-stage{position:relative;display:grid;grid-template-columns:.8fr 1.2fr;gap:34px;align-items:center;min-height:640px}.sector-rings{position:absolute;inset:5% auto auto 34%;width:420px;aspect-ratio:1;transform:rotateX(64deg) rotate(-18deg);pointer-events:none}.sector-rings span{position:absolute;top:0;right:0;bottom:0;left:0;border:1px solid rgba(35,240,131,.28);border-radius:50%}.sector-rings span:nth-child(2){top:70px;right:70px;bottom:70px;left:70px;border-color:#ff3e5947}.sector-rings span:nth-child(3){top:140px;right:140px;bottom:140px;left:140px;border-color:#f3c86a61}.sector-copy{position:relative;z-index:2}.sector-cloud{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:12px;transform:rotateY(-8deg) rotateX(3deg)}.sector-cloud div{min-height:100px;display:flex;align-items:center;padding:20px;border:1px solid rgba(5,8,7,.1);border-radius:8px;background:#fff9;box-shadow:0 22px 70px #05080714;color:#1b241f;font-weight:720}.scroll-lab{display:grid;grid-template-columns:.85fr 1.15fr;gap:42px}.sticky-device{position:sticky;top:132px;height:540px;display:grid;place-items:center;transform:rotateY(12deg) rotateX(8deg)}.device-screen{position:relative;width:min(100%,420px);aspect-ratio:.78;display:grid;place-items:center;overflow:hidden;border:1px solid rgba(245,255,247,.16);border-radius:8px;color:var(--green);background:radial-gradient(circle at 50% 36%,rgba(35,240,131,.28),transparent 26%),linear-gradient(145deg,#07100c,#13271b);box-shadow:var(--shadow)}.device-screen:before{position:absolute;top:10%;right:10%;bottom:10%;left:10%;content:"";border:1px solid rgba(35,240,131,.24);border-radius:50%;transform:rotateX(62deg)}.device-screen span{position:absolute;width:72%;height:1px;background:linear-gradient(90deg,transparent,rgba(245,255,247,.5),transparent)}.device-screen span:nth-of-type(1){top:32%}.device-screen span:nth-of-type(2){top:50%}.device-screen span:nth-of-type(3){top:68%}.process-stack{display:grid;gap:18px}.process-step{position:relative;min-height:220px;padding:30px;overflow:hidden;transform:translateZ(30px)}.process-step strong{color:var(--red)}.proof-grid{display:grid;grid-template-columns:repeat(4,minmax(0,1fr));gap:14px}.proof-card{position:relative;min-height:280px;overflow:hidden;padding:28px}.client-marquee{width:100%;overflow:hidden;margin-top:28px;border:1px solid rgba(5,8,7,.1);border-radius:8px;background:#ffffff94}.client-marquee div{display:flex;gap:10px;width:max-content;padding:12px;animation:marquee 34s linear infinite}.client-marquee span{padding:10px 14px;border:1px solid rgba(5,8,7,.08);border-radius:8px;background:#ffffffb8;color:#1b241f;font-size:.86rem;font-weight:720}@keyframes marquee{to{transform:translate(-50%)}}.contact-shell{display:grid;grid-template-columns:.9fr 1.1fr;gap:26px;padding:clamp(28px,5vw,58px)}.contact-copy h2{margin:0;color:var(--ink);font-size:clamp(2.5rem,4.4vw,5rem);line-height:.95}.contact-lines{display:grid;gap:12px;margin-top:26px}.contact-lines a,.contact-lines span{display:flex;align-items:center;gap:10px;color:#1b241f;font-weight:720}.contact-lines svg{color:#0b7b44}.contact-form{display:grid;grid-template-columns:repeat(2,minmax(0,1fr));gap:16px}.contact-form label{display:grid;gap:8px;color:#1b241f;font-size:.9rem;font-weight:760}.contact-form label:has(textarea),.contact-form button,.form-status{grid-column:1 / -1}.contact-form input,.contact-form textarea{width:100%;border:1px solid rgba(5,8,7,.12);border-radius:8px;padding:14px 15px;color:#101814;background:#ffffffb8;outline:none}.form-status{margin:0;color:#0b7b44;font-weight:760}.site-footer{display:grid;grid-template-columns:1.4fr .7fr .9fr;gap:32px;padding:58px max(24px,calc((100vw - 1180px)/2)) 42px;color:#f5fff7b8;background:var(--ink)}.site-footer h3{margin:0 0 16px;color:#fffdf2}.site-footer a,.site-footer span{display:block;margin:10px 0}.footer-mark{margin-bottom:18px}@media (max-width: 1080px){.desktop-nav,.nav-cta,.hero-hud{display:none}.icon-button{display:inline-flex}.menu-button{margin-left:auto}.studio-stage,.systems-grid,.sector-stage,.scroll-lab,.proof-grid,.contact-shell,.site-footer{grid-template-columns:1fr}.system-card,.system-card:nth-child(1),.system-card:nth-child(6){grid-column:auto}.proof-grid,.systems-grid{grid-template-columns:repeat(2,minmax(0,1fr))}.sticky-device{position:relative;top:auto;height:420px}}@media (max-width: 780px){.site-header{top:10px;width:calc(100% - 20px);height:66px}.brand{min-width:0}.brand-mark{width:42px;height:42px}.brand small{max-width:180px}.hero{min-height:auto;padding:100px 18px 34px}.hero-content{text-align:left;transform:none}.hero h1{font-size:clamp(3.05rem,14.6vw,4.8rem);line-height:.86}.hero p{font-size:.98rem;line-height:1.62}.hero-actions{display:grid;grid-template-columns:1fr}.stat-rail,.proof-grid,.systems-grid,.sector-cloud,.contact-form{grid-template-columns:1fr}.stat-rail{margin-top:32px;transform:none}.stat-tile{min-height:92px;padding:18px}.section{width:min(100% - 28px,1180px);padding:78px 0}.section h2{font-size:clamp(2.45rem,11vw,3.8rem)}.studio-stage{min-height:auto}.studio-card,.studio-card.raised,.studio-card:nth-of-type(4),.sector-cloud,.sticky-device{transform:none}.orbital-model,.sector-rings{opacity:.3}.system-card,.process-step,.proof-card,.contact-shell{padding:24px}.contact-form label:has(textarea),.contact-form button,.form-status{grid-column:auto}}@media (prefers-reduced-motion: reduce){*,*:before,*:after{animation-duration:.01ms!important;animation-iteration-count:1!important;scroll-behavior:auto!important;transition-duration:.01ms!important}}
